Sue, I am truly sorry for the loss of your husband. We know this has been an incredibly difficult time for you and we have never taken that lightly.

I do want to give some clarity on the process, as there are several points where we are unfortunately limited by the manufacturer and by the nature of a bespoke curved stairlift.

Your stairlift was sold on 6 October. We returned the following day to carry out a full technical survey and placed the order with the manufacturer immediately, including paying for expedited drawings to speed things up for you. All lead times we give are the exact times provided by the manufacturer and are always subject to change outside of our control. Once a curved lift is in production, we receive very few updates until the unit physically ships. This is standard with all European manufacturers and means we can only give firm dates once the lift is on its way to us from the UK distribution hub.

The lift left the EU on 7 November and arrived with us shortly after. As soon as it landed, we booked the earliest available installation date for you.

We always schedule curved installations as all-day appointments, and our engineer calls when they are around an hour away. Unfortunately, it appears this was interpreted as us arriving first thing in the morning and remaining on site all day. The reason we book an all-day slot is to ensure our engineers have the time they need to fit the lift correctly, safely and to the highest standard. This was explained at the time of booking. When our engineer called to say he was en route, the appointment was cancelled on your side because the timing did not work for you.

Regarding the deposit, curved stairlifts are made completely bespoke to each individual staircase, so they cannot be returned or resold. If we could have taken it back for you, we genuinely would have. We also applied a £250 goodwill credit to try and help in what is clearly a very upsetting situation.

We fully appreciate how emotionally charged this has been, and we are sorry that the timing ended up coinciding with such a painful period in your life. At the same time, we do need to protect the business from circumstances that no-one could have predicted.

Dear John,

Firstly, I would like to express my sincere condolences on the passing of your father. I appreciate that this is a difficult time for you, and I am sorry for any additional distress this situation may have caused.

Regarding your concern about taking the lift back, I would need to fully understand the circumstances and review our records. Unfortunately, after thorough investigation with my team, we have been unable to identify the specific file relating to your case. However, I must clarify that we do not guarantee a buy-back service. Our aim is always to install reconditioned lifts to the highest possible standard, which means we aim to buy them as new as possible.

From the cost you have quoted, I assume the stairlift in question was a curved model. The majority of the expense for curved stairlifts comes from the bespoke manufacturing of the rail, which is custom-made for each staircase and, unfortunately, cannot be reused. The only reconditioned components are the stairlift chair and power pack.

With regard to removal, we do not offer a removal service for £250. However, in some cases, we do charge for the removal of stairlifts that we would not be able to repurchase.

Your review mentions concerns about our service and support, as well as suggesting that we take advantage of vulnerable individuals. I completely understand that it may have been upsetting to find that the stairlift no longer held the value originally paid, especially during a time of grief. However, I feel it is important to clarify that the price paid covered not just the stairlift itself, but also the bespoke manufacturing of the rail, the reconditioning process, delivery, installation, and ongoing aftercare. The lift was fully provided, installed, and covered under warranty for the duration it was needed. Had any support been required during that time, our team would have been available to assist.

At no point do we take advantage of vulnerable or elderly individuals. In fact, we proudly support thousands of customers in similar circumstances every year, ensuring they receive the mobility solutions they need.
